Chaminade overwhelmed on road

No. 11 Alaska Anchorage again had no problem hosting Chaminade in women’s basketball for a second consecutive time last night.

The Seawolves (10-2) won their fifth straight, defeating the Silverswords 102-43 at the Wells Fargo Sport Complex.

Chaminade (0-7) was led by Kayci Will’s 10 points.

AAU beat Chaminade 105-30 on Friday.
